721. Deputy Kevin O'Keeffe asked the Minister for Justice and Equality if a full response to Parliamentary Questions Nos 51, 52, 53 and 56 of 13 April 2017 will issue. [26802/17]

 

Minister for Justice and Equality (Deputy Charles Flanagan):   I refer to Parliamentary Question (PQ) No's 51, 52, 53 and 56 of 13 April 2017. As you will recall, the information requested could not be obtained in the time available and an undertaking was made to contact you again when it was to hand. A response has been received from An Garda Síochána and for clarity each PQ has been detailed along with the answer.

 

  PQ No. 51 of 13 April 2017 in which you asked the number of drivers under Section 29 of the Road Traffic Act 2010 who were not eligible for a specific notice (details supplied).

 

Details Supplied: For motorists who were not eligible for a fixed penalty notice because they would have a received a similar notice within the previous three years for the years 2012 – 2017 under the following:- 1. Motorists that were apprehended for having more than 50mg of alcohol per 100ml of blood but less than 80mg and were not eligible for a fixed penalty notice because they would have a received a similar notice within the previous three years for the years 2012 – 2017; 2. Motorists who were apprehended for having more than 107 milligrams of alcohol per 100ml of urine but not exceeding 135 milligrammes of alcohol per 100ml; 3. Motorists who were apprehended for having 35 micrograms of alcohol per 100ml of breath but no exceeding 44 micrograms.

 

  I am informed by the Garda authorities that the specific information requested by you in PQ No. 51 of 13 April 2017 is not readily available. The relevant data is not recorded in such a manner as to allow the specific information requested to be extrapolated without the necessity for a manual trawl through each individual incident recorded which would require a disproportionate use of Garda resources.

 

  However, to be of assistance, the Garda authorities have provided the information in Table 1.a and Table 1.b in Appendix 1 which details the total number of Fixed Charge Notices (FCNs) issued to motorists (classified under the Act as 'Specified' and 'Non-Specified') for the offence of driving under the influence (of an intoxicant) and the current status  of those FCNs each year including 2017, valid to 6 June 2017.

 

PQ No. 52 of 13 April 2017 in which you asked the number of fines or fixed penalty notices that were issued to motorists , in tabular form (details supplied).'

 

Details Supplied: Motorists who were apprehended for having 35 Microgrammes of alcohol per 100 millilitres of breath but not exceeding 44 microgrammes of alcohol per 100 millilitres of breath for the years 2012 to 2017 to date.

 

  I am informed by the Garda authorities that the table at Appendix 2 details the number of all FCNs issued to motorists who were detained for the offence of 'driving under the influence' (of an intoxicant) and who provided a breath sample the result of which indicated a presence of alcohol between 36 microgrammes - 44 microgrammes per 100mls of breath, for the period 2012 - 2017, valid to 6 June 2017.

 

PQ No. 53 of 13 April 2017 in which you asked the number of fines or fixed penalty notices that were issued to motorists , in tabular form (details supplied).'

 

Details Supplied: Motorists who were apprehended for having more [than] 107 milligrams of alcohol per 100 ml of urine but not exceeding 135 milligrammes of alcohol per 100 millilitres of urine for the years 2012 -2017 to date under Section 29 of the Road Traffic Act 2010.

 

 I am informed by the Garda authorities that the table at Appendix 3 details the number of all   FCNs issued to motorists who were detained for the offence of 'driving under the influence' (of an intoxicant) and who provided a urine sample the result of which indicated a presence of alcohol between 108mgs - 135mgs per 100mls of urine, for the period 2012 - 2017, valid to 6 June 2017.   PQ No. 56 of 13 April 2017 in which you asked the number of fines or fixed penalty notices (details supplied) that were issued to motorists , in tabular form. Details Supplied: Motorists who were apprehended for having more than 50mg of alcohol per 100ml of blood but less than 80mg for the years 2012 – 2017 to date under Section 29 of The Road Traffic Act 2010

 

  I am informed by the Garda authorities that the table at Appendix 4 details the number of all FCNs issued to motorists who were detained for the offence of 'driving under the influence' (of an intoxicant) and who provided a blood sample, the result of which indicated a presence of alcohol between 51mgs - 80mgs per 100ml of blood for the period 2012 -2017, valid to 6 June 2017.

 

  An Garda Síochána have also provided the table at Appendix 5, which details the corresponding intoxicant level for each sample type for each classification of motorists (classified under the Act as 'Specified' and 'Non-Specified') for the offence of driving under the influence (of an intoxicant).

 

  All figures provided are provisional, operational and liable to change and valid to 6 June 2017.

APPENDIX 5

Corresponding intoxicant level for each sample type for each classification of motorists (classified under the Act as 'Specified' and 'Non-Specified') for the offence of driving under the influence (of an intoxicant).

Sample Type

Specified (€200 Fixed Charge + 3 Months Disqualification)

Non-Specified (€200 Fixed Charge + 3 Penalty Points)

Non-Specified (€400 Fixed Charge + 6 Months Disqualification)

Blood (B)

20mgs - 80mgs per 100ml blood

51mgs - 80mgs per 100ml blood

81mgs - 100mgs per 100ml blood

Urine (U)

28mgs - 107mgs per 100ml urine

68mgs - 107mgs per 100ml urine

108mgs - 135mgs per 100ml urine

Breath (Br)

10 mircogrammes - 35 mircogrammes per 100ml breath

23 mircogrammes - 35 microgrammes per 100ml breath

36 microgrammes - 44 mircogrammes per 100ml breath
